Output 531a8d4355c3ccde05c5149eb49e4c4df63ee3d1fe5b353e9856581136b0e611:1

value
5683974
script pubkey
OP_0 OP_PUSHBYTES_20 3bab64df75ad203ba35d85fc2993be5a75defeca
address
bc1q8w4kfhm445srhg6ash7znya7tf6aalk2rme683
transaction
531a8d4355c3ccde05c5149eb49e4c4df63ee3d1fe5b353e9856581136b0e611